Boiler Controls Preventive Maintenance Technician
- Liberty Personnel
- Arlington, Virginia
- Full Time
Job Details:
**Key Qualifications:**
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in the burner/boiler sector; licensing is a plus.
- High school diploma or GED; trade school education highly preferred.
- Proficient in interpreting blueprints and executing maintenance tasks on boiler systems.
- Skilled in troubleshooting electrical circuits and maintaining all wiring and control systems.
- Ability to read and present information clearly, ensuring effective communication with team members.
- Strong commitment to following safety protocols and company procedures.
- Solid understanding of one-pipe, two-pipe steam systems, and hydronic systems.
**What You Will Do:**
- Align and assemble structures or plate sections to construct boiler frames following detailed blueprints.
- Perform inspections and repairs on various boiler fittings and auxiliary machinery.
- Operate and test automatically fired boilers for efficient steam generation.
- Monitor gauges and meters to ensure optimal performance and log necessary data at set intervals.
- Conduct voltage testing and document repairs, supporting overall equipment maintenance.
- Collaborate with journeyman mechanics to enhance your skills through practical training.
